一、zabbix服務器監控 概念 1.服務器上安裝zabbix-agent 2.啟動zabbix-agent服務 二、監控遠程linux服務器 1.將server的hosts文件復制到agent上 上安裝zabbix-agent 3.配置agent端并啟動服務 4.管理界面創建監控主機 三、為zabbix agent創建自定義模板 1.創建模板 四、基于Template模板創建自定義監控項 五自定義鍵值logusers,該鍵值要求監控有多少個用戶連接agent端 應用集為ssh六、創建Template模板的圖形,將以上5個監控項制作成圖形七、創建聚合圖形,將監控項cpu1分鐘平均負載和有多少個用戶連接agent端圖形制作成聚合圖形八、收藏該聚合圖形,讓其在儀表板中顯示九、創建觸發器,設置超過7個用戶連接agent端,發出告警信息。太硬核!Zabbix、Prometheus等5種監控工具總結!線下zabbix服務價格
Prometheus有自己的查詢語言,稱為PromQL(Prometheus查詢語言)。PromQL非常靈活、簡單且功能強大。它可以將函數和運算符應用于度量查詢、過濾、按標簽分組,并使用正則表達式來改進匹配和過濾。表達式的結果既可以顯示為圖形,也可以在Prometheus的表達式瀏覽器中以表格數據的形式顯示,或者由外部系統通過HTT***I使用。Zabbix在查詢方面沒有那么靈活。它使用項目鍵來獲取指標。當zabbix監控的體量上去后,數據量就會非常大,在web頁面上總是查詢很慢、甚至查詢失敗時。又或者,當其他用戶向你提出一些查詢需求,特別是在web頁面很難做到的個性化查詢時,那么就要編寫查詢sql了。本篇不是sql教程,而是分享如何快速獲得查詢zabbix數據的sql語句,并在其基礎上改造成適合你的sql。
線下zabbix服務價格zabbix大流量數據的存儲。
1、mysql監控用戶創建由于zabbix自帶監控模板只能監控mysql的基本性能參數,只需建立一個USAGE權限或SELECT權限用戶即可,登錄主機限制為localhost:
2、zabbix agent配置檢查Include語句是否被注釋,如果被注釋則取消注釋。新建mysql配置文件,寫入數據庫連接方式。將/etc/zabbix/zabbix_agentd.d/userparameter_中的/var/lib/zabbix替換為/etc/zabbix。重啟zabbix agent
3、zabbix web端配置為mysql服務器主機鏈接監控模板“ Template DB MySQL ”,等待監控數據刷新即可,不再贅述。
作為監控系統,Zabbix所面臨的挑戰之一在于需要從大量的監控目標接收數據,這一方面意味著需要連接非常多的監控目標,另一方面意味著監控數據的流量(訪問量)比較大。影響這種通信效率的一個重要因素是通信協議,考慮到單個消息中包含的數據量不同,在數據接收階段,Zabbix采用了兩種不同的通信協議。Trapper進程要求在每個消息中包含較大量的監控數據,因此Zabbix采用基于TCP協議和JSON格式的自定義協議進行通信。而對于poller進程,當poller進程向agent請求單個監控值時,Zabbix采用簡化的文本協議進行通信,以提高通信效率。從Zabbix前端同步Zabbix proxy配置。
對于大部分監控項而言,隨著時間流逝,監控數據會快速地脫離Zabbix server的使用范圍,進入冷數據區。雖然冷數據脫離了Zabbix server的使用范圍,但是Zabbix仍然不能對冷數據進行離線化,因為前端UI和網絡API需要訪問這些冷數據,這些訪問一般***于少量監控項的讀取。從Zabbix server的角度來說,對于任一特定監控項,數據的熱區和冷區分界線是固定的,并且熱區的數據量相對于冷數據要小得多。如果使用mysql來存儲監控數據,由于索引的存在,數據的寫入性能會隨著存儲規模的增加而降低,查詢性能也是一樣。因此,控制數據規模成為解決數據庫訪問性能的關鍵。如果將熱數據和冷數據分開存儲,并且在需要時讓數據在兩者之間進行流動,則對于Zabbix server而言,可以**降低數據規模。如果進一步考慮如何實現熱數據表的**小化,就需要建立一種動態機制,每次修改觸發器表達式后按照觸發器的數據需求量在冷熱數據之間進行雙向調整。zabbix大流量數據的接收。浙江zabbix供應
漫談Zabbix和Prometheus !線下zabbix服務價格
假若當前有個新的監控要求:業主希望快速將一批主機的某個監控項關聯到一張圖上來(非grpfunc疊加),即以CPU、MEM、DISK等維度縱向對比這批主機的資源使用情況。很顯然,當主機數超過一定量時手工創建會非常枯燥和繁瑣,所幸Zabbix提供了API。我們通過分析Zabbix Docs中的圖表接口,得知要提供的主機HostID、監控項鍵值ItemID,使用到的Zagbix Method主要有:User Host HostGroup Item Graph等5種方法。如上圖,描述本次批量創建圖表的主要腳本邏輯,即先獲取Zabbix的身份驗證令牌,然后查詢主機或主機群獲得其HOSTID,接著以HOSTID依次獲取指定監控鍵值ID加入列表池,***一次性請求進行圖表創建。線下zabbix服務價格
上海觀縱科技有限公司成立于2022-11-14,同時啟動了以webfunny,walkingfunny,argus為主的webfunny前端監控,webfunny前端埋點,全鏈路應用性能監控,Argus-IT運維監控產業布局。業務涵蓋了webfunny前端監控,webfunny前端埋點,全鏈路應用性能監控,Argus-IT運維監控等諸多領域,尤其webfunny前端監控,webfunny前端埋點,全鏈路應用性能監控,Argus-IT運維監控中具有強勁優勢,完成了一大批具特色和時代特征的傳媒、廣電項目;同時在設計原創、科技創新、標準規范等方面推動行業發展。同時,企業針對用戶,在webfunny前端監控,webfunny前端埋點,全鏈路應用性能監控,Argus-IT運維監控等幾大領域,提供更多、更豐富的傳媒、廣電產品,進一步為全國更多單位和企業提供更具針對性的傳媒、廣電服務。觀縱科技始終保持在傳媒、廣電領域優先的前提下,不斷優化業務結構。在webfunny前端監控,webfunny前端埋點,全鏈路應用性能監控,Argus-IT運維監控等領域承攬了一大批高精尖項目,積極為更多傳媒、廣電企業提供服務。